Dodgers vs Nationals Pickswise Expert Predictions

Run Line Pick
LA Dodgers -1.5(-130)

The Dodgers offense has come alive in this series against the Nationals, putting up 23 runs through the first two games. To put that into perspective, Los Angeles scored just 23 runs across their first 6 games of the season, making this recent surge an encouraging sign as they look to complete the sweep on Sunday. Taking the mound for the Dodgers will be Roki Sasaki who is 0-1 with a 2.25 ERA. For the Nationals, Foster Griffin will get the nod, who enters with a 1-0 record and a 3.60 ERA. 

This series has highlighted just how deep this Dodgers lineup really is. Andy Pages has been outstanding, hitting .500 with three home runs and 10 RBIs through eight games. Shohei Ohtani is beginning to find his rhythm, going 4-for-11 with a home run and four RBIs in this series, while Kyle Tucker has added to the damage, going 5-for-9 with a home run and three RBIs. From top to bottom, this lineup is capable of producing, with power threats like Pages and Max Muncy at the bottom, and Ohtani and Tucker at the top. Washington has been impressive offensively as well, batting .278 and averaging 6.1 runs per game. However, the Dodgers have taken things to another level in this series, boosting their team average to .283 while averaging 5.8 runs per game. Ultimately, it’s difficult to back the Nationals given the current form of this Dodgers team. With a highly utilized bullpen, Washington could find itself in trouble if Griffin runs into early trouble. Look for the Dodgers to stay hot at the plate, get to Griffin early on, and complete the sweep.
